description Product Description

Used as a key intermediate in the synthesis of pharmaceutical agents, particularly in the development of kinase inhibitors for cancer treatment. Its structure allows for strong binding to enzyme active sites, enhancing drug efficacy. Also employed in agrochemicals to create novel pesticides with improved selectivity and lower environmental impact. Additionally, it serves as a building block in materials science for designing organic semiconductors due to its electron-rich heterocyclic framework.
